Hi All

I recently cashed out on my pension and was entitled to 25% tax free element which reduced my taxable pay. This was my only pay in the UK for tax year ending 5th April 2020 as I am currently in the US and have been for some time now.

The taxable element was taxed and I received the Net Pay. I was advised that I can apply for a refund of the overpayment of tax. I understand I will have to pay some tax over and above the personal allowances and the tax bands. I had free advice call with a pension representation from the HMRC / government pension advice service and fully understand the process.

Here is my problem - I tried to apply for the refund online but when I got to the page to add in a UK address I could not go any further as I am living abroad.

Hope do I apply for a refund if I can't do it on line ? I have the P45 and its the only income from UK for the year. Do I post in with a covering letter.
